Cheap Flights from Geneva to Marrakech
Cheap Geneva-Marrakech Flight Tickets
These prices are the lowest available for the specified locations on the Obilet website. Prices may vary depending on the selected date, location, and availability of the flight.
Cheapest Travel on Obilet
:
€ 166.80
The Most Favorable Price
:
TAP PortugalThe Most Active Airline
:
Air FranceAverage Number of Trips Per Day
:
8Shortest Flight Time
:
3hr 15minDistance
:
2030 KMCheap Flight Tickets from Geneva to Marrakech

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
06:05
Marrakech
Menara Airport
10:50

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
09:50
Marrakech
Menara Airport
21:45

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
15:45
Marrakech
Menara Airport
18:00

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
17:35
Marrakech
Menara Airport
07:40

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
06:10
Marrakech
Menara Airport
08:25

24 October 2025-Friday
Geneva
Cenevre Cointrin Airport
17:55
Marrakech
Menara Airport
09:20
The prices shown are starting ticket prices. Prices may vary depending on the selected date, location, and trip availability.

Get notified about campaigns immediately
Download the Obilet app and take advantage of special campaigns
Estimated Cheapest Geneva - Marrakech Flight Tickets by Month
Popular Flights Departing From Geneva
Popular Flights Arriving At Marrakech
Geneva - Airports
Marrakech - Airports
Alternative Flights Between Geneva - Marrakech
Frequently Asked Questions
How long does flight take from Geneva - Marrakech?
On average, the trip from Geneva - Marrakech takes 3 hour 15 minute.
Which airlines organize flights between Geneva - Marrakech?
Airline companies that organize flights between Geneva - Marrakech: THY, Air France, Swiss International Air Lines, TAP Portugal, easyJet, Vueling Airlines, Royal Air Maroc are the companies.
Which airline company organizes the most flights between Geneva - Marrakech?
The company that organizes the most flights between Geneva - Marrakech: Air France
How much is the cheap flight ticket between Geneva - Marrakech?
Cheap flight ticket between Geneva - Marrakech is € 166.80.
Which airports can I use for Geneva - Marrakech flight?
Cenevre Cointrin Airport can be used as the departure airport on the Geneva - Marrakech flight, and Menara Airport can also be used as the arrival airport.